Job description
Job responsibilities
- Updating and maintaining accurate patient medication records on the practices clinical computer systems, including advice given and action taken.
- Advising the primary health care team on the safe and secure handling of controlled drugs and other medicines, ensuring compliance with medicines legislation.
- Generating prescriptions from requests from patients.
- Reconciliation of medicines from outpatient and discharge letters.
- Liaising with hospital, community and primary care colleagues to ensure correct medicines are continued following transfer of care.
- Supporting practice staff to deliver on the CQC inspections, MRHA alerts, DES contract, QIPP agenda, QOF and locally commissioned enhanced services
- Point of contact for the practice for prescription related queries for healthcare professionals and patients
- Implementing and monitoring the practices adherence to a repeat prescription policy
- Conducting clinical audits as part of the multidisciplinary team
- Implementing, in conjunction with the practice team, systems for monitoring medicines use
- Working with OptimiseRx to ensure the practice is following local formularies to improve the choice and cost effectiveness of medicines.

Person Specification
Qualifications
Essential
- Qualified to NVQ Level 3 in Pharmacy Technician or equivalent
- Be registered Pharmacy Technician with the General Pharmaceutical Council
Desirable
- Completed the CPPE Primary Care Pharmacy Education Pathway
Experience
Essential
- Have a minimum of two years post graduate experience
- Computer literate
Desirable
- Experience of working in primary care
- Experience of working in a GP practice
- Experience of working with GP practice systems (EMIS and Docman)
